Pirasan Population - Katihar, Bihar

Pirasan is a medium size village located in Barsoi Block of Katihar district, Bihar with total 201 families residing. The Pirasan village has population of 958 of which 494 are males while 464 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Pirasan village population of children with age 0-6 is 277 which makes up 28.91 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Pirasan village is 939 which is higher than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Pirasan as per census is 799,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Pirasan village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Pirasan village was 37.89 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Pirasan Male literacy stands at 41.47 % while female literacy rate was 34.31 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Pirasan village of Katihar district.

Work Profile

In Pirasan village out of total population, 435 were engaged in work activities. 19.31 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 80.69 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 435 workers engaged in Main Work, 7 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 77 were Agricultural labourer.
